| +// The CopresenceClient class is the central interface for Copresence |
| +// functionality. This class handles all the initialization and delegation of |
| +// copresence tasks. Any user of copresence only needs to interact with this |
| +// client. |
| +class CopresenceClient : public base::SupportsWeakPtr<CopresenceClient> { |
| + public: |
| + // The delegate must outlive us. |
| + CopresenceClient(CopresenceClientDelegate* delegate); |

| + virtual ~CopresenceClient(); |
| + |
| + // This method will execute a report request. Each report request can have |
| + // multiple (un)publishes, (un)subscribes. This will ensure that once the |
| + // client is initialized, it sends all request to the server and handles |
| + // the response. If an error is encountered, the status callback is used |
| + // to relay it to the requester. |
| + void ExecuteReportRequest(copresence::ReportRequest request, |
| + const std::string& app_id, |
| + const StatusCallback& callback); |
| + |
| + // Called before the API (and thus the Client) is destructed. |
| + void Shutdown(); |
